DrupalCon DC 2009 Wrap Up
March 11, 2009 @ 08:44:09

Eli White (Editor-in-Chief of the Zend Developer Zone) recently attended this year's DrupalCon in Washington and has posted a summary of his experiences there.

I attended DrupalCon DC 2009 as a member of the press, in order to report on it (this blog post), but also so that I could get a general feel for the Drupal community & their own style/take on a conference. [...] I'm extremely impressed with the Drupal Community, and the conference blew me away.

He talks about positives - the low price of attendance and the audience that the conference appealed to - and some presentations that were made on topics like jQuery, what's new in web development, the morality of Drupal and online identities. Check out the full report for a more in-depth look.

Content Management comes to DC!
January 23, 2009 @ 09:32:47

Those in the Washington, D.C. area will be happy to know that there two PHP-related (and CMS-related) conferences coming your way - DrupalConDC and WordCamp Mid-Atlantic. Keith Casey takes a look at them both in a new post:

I've already mentioned the fun that will be php|tek 2009 in this space but there's so much going on between now and then... right here in Washington, DC!

DrupalConDC is happening in March and will have talks on topics including jQuery to Enterprise Drupal setups. WordCamp Mid-Atlantic will be May 16th and is happening at the University of Baltimore.
